# Build Provenance: Incremental Rebuilds on Mosswire

Quick primer: Mosswire only rebuilds pages whose content hash changed, so "why didn't my page update?" usually means the source hash matched. Every incremental run writes a provenance record — which inputs, which template version, which cache entries it reused. If output looks stale, don't nuke the cache first; check the provenance log. Each record is keyed by the token that appears below.

build token for fafof-tageg: htk21_f30a3062ec5a0972b3bbf

# Service Accounts: String Extraction

The `extract-i18n` script pulls translatable strings from all Bramblewick repos and pushes them to the Glossa service. It runs under the `i18n-extractor` service account. Do not run it under your personal account; Glossa rate-limits individual users aggressively. The account has write access to the staging catalog only. Set the token in your shell before invoking the script. The current staging token is below.

API key for kahap-kafog: zpat15_6qzxZ7YR8aDwjmp

Release step 7 — connection pooling. Before promoting Tarnwick 4.2, confirm pool max is 50 on the Briarhold replica, idle timeout 60s, and leak detection enabled. Run the saturation probe; reject the release if wait time exceeds 200ms at p99. Page the Larkspool team if the probe stalls. Record the probe's output token directly below this line.

build token for hahig-fafop: htk31_45eb6cd61cdc144157609ac564c7174